adverb B2 property
1

in a firm, determined way

In a very strong and sure way, not wanting to change or stop.

Schemat użycia: to do [something] resolutely
Częsty błąd:
Learners sometimes confuse "resolutely" with "absolutely" and use it to mean "completely" (e.g., *"I resolutely agree"*). "Resolutely" describes the determined way an action is done, not the degree. It is usually placed before or after a verb ("resolutely refused", "refused resolutely"), not before adjectives like *"resolutely happy"*.
Synonimy
firmly (More general and common; can describe physical or emotional firmness, not only determination.) | determinedly (Very close in meaning; slightly more formal and less frequent than "firmly.") | steadfastly (Adds a nuance of loyalty and long-term commitment, often in moral or emotional contexts.)
Antonimy
hesitantly (Shows uncertainty or lack of confidence, the opposite of acting with clear, firm determination.)
Kolokacje
resolutely opposed (to) |resolutely refuse |resolutely ignore |resolutely defend |resolutely pursue |resolutely silent

Przykłady
  • She resolutely refused to back down, even under intense pressure.
  • The government has resolutely opposed any change to the existing law.
  • He stared resolutely ahead, ignoring the cameras and shouted questions.
  • Despite the setbacks, they resolutely continued with the project.
  • The team resolutely defended their goal for the final ten minutes.
Przykłady dla uczących się
  • She resolutely said no to the plan.
  • He walked resolutely into the office to ask for a raise.
  • The town resolutely fought against the new road.
  • They resolutely kept working, even when they were tired.
